Title :
Self-assembled coffee-ring colloidal crystal arrays with periodical structural colours utilizing porous polydimethylsiloxane film as a template

Abstract :
Microscale coffee-ring photonic crystal arrays with periodical structure colours were fabricated by evaporation of a colloidal solution in the confined porous polydimethylsiloxane (PDMS) film. The self-assembled concentric rings with various colours were formed by repetition of the deposition and recession cycle of the contact lines. Furthermore, the change in the temperature was found to be crucial for the structure colours of photonic crystal arrays. The present work provides valuable insights into the preparation of intriguing photonic crystal patterns, which may develop potential for applications in electronic devices, biosensors, and disease diagnosis.
